method

each_with_index

Importance_1
v1_9_2_180 - Show latest stable - 0 notes - Class: Matrix
each_with_index() public

Yields all elements of the matrix, starting with those of the first row, along with the row index and column index, or returns an Enumerator is no block given

Matrix[ [1,2], [3,4] ].each_with_index do |e, row, col|
  puts "#{e} at #{row}, #{col}"
end
  # => 1 at 0, 0
  # => 2 at 0, 1
  # => 3 at 1, 0
  # => 4 at 1, 1
Show source
Register or log in to add new notes.